Worn Beautifully: The New Luxury of Patina, Repair, and Earned Imperfection
A quiet revolution is underway in the highest echelons of fashion and collecting: the pristine is losing ground to the storied. Scratched leather, darkened silver, and visibly repaired heirlooms are no longer signs of neglect — among the most sophisticated American collectors, they have become the most credible proof of authentic ownership. This is the age of earned elegance, and it is rewriting the vocabulary of luxury entirely.
